Experiment 49 tested whether production update sequences can produce a real shared anchor (two or more active unknowns sharing the same populated relationship node). Two sequential-update scenarios via `applyValidatedProposal` (Cases A and B in the new test file) consistently returned `separate_anchors` or `insufficient_data` — no coexisting active unknowns reference the same anchor. The structural capability exists (fields populate correctly via emergent reasoning), but the triggering logic never produces shared anchors within tested flows. Control cases (C–F, 20 tests) confirmed the diagnostic works correctly on controlled fixtures and all produced nodes pass schema validation. Total: 36 new tests, all passing. Branch: `feature/user-workspace-ux-v0.7`. First file to inspect: `tests/graph/shared-anchor-production-path.test.js` for results, then `docs/design-evolution-log.md` Experiment 49 section.

Experiment 52 tested whether a small semantic interpretation step can judge decision relevance more reliably than keyword matching across paraphrases and domains. The semantic contract (four categories, minimal input) was implemented in `tests/graph/decision-relevance-semantic.test.js`. A live model comparison could not be completed because Ollama is not running on this machine — the test infrastructure uses the same Ollama `/api/chat` + `format:json` pattern as production. The deterministic keyword baseline continues to fail on paraphrases and new domains (confirmed via 15 passing guardrail tests). No semantic logic entered the active engine. The four-category decision-relevance contract remained unchanged. Branch: `feature/user-workspace-ux-v0.7`. First file to inspect: `tests/graph/decision-relevance-semantic.test.js` for the full experiment and results, then this handoff's Experiment 52 section.

Experiment 52A recovered the semantic test infrastructure by correcting its configuration resolution. The helper previously used a hardcoded `localhost` fallback and an experiment-specific env var (`EXPERIMENT_52_MODEL`). Both were replaced to use exactly the same environment variable path as production (`process.env.OLLAMA_BASE_URL` / `process.env.OLLAMA_MODEL`) sourced from `.env.local`. Dotenv loading was added so vitest accesses the project's existing configuration source. Ollama at 192.168.1.111 is reachable and responds correctly with JSON format, but per-request latency (~82s) makes the 99 inference calls impractical. Configuration path is verified correct; execution requires a faster inference host. No production code changed (0 lines in provider, config, analysis, orchestrator). Branch: `feature/user-workspace-ux-v0.7`. First file to inspect: `tests/graph/decision-relevance-semantic.test.js` lines 80–85 (helper), then `docs/design-evolution-log.md` Experiment 52A section for full investigation findings.
